Ruben Amorim revealed that while it was helpful to gain public support from Manchester United owner Sir Jim Ratcliffe, he does not believe he is guaranteed any time at the club.

In an interview with The Times last week, Ratcliffe stated that it could take Amorim three years to make an impact at the club, compared to Mikel Arteta’s journey at Arsenal.

The Red Devils currently sit tenth in the Premier League after seven games, having won just three of those matches.

United also face a tough test against Liverpool on Sunday. They are winless in their last nine Premier League games at Anfield since a 1-0 win in January 2016 under Louis van Gaal (D5 L4).

Liverpool could become only the second team after Chelsea to avoid defeat in more than ten consecutive Premier League home games against the Red Devils.

Despite receiving constant support from Ratcliffe, Amorim does not want his players or staff to believe they have three years to make a difference.

“It’s very good to hear it, but he tells me all the time, sometimes with a message after games – but you know, I know and Jim knows, that football isn’t like that,” Amorim said.

“The most important thing is the next game. Even with owners, in football you have no control over the next day.”

“It’s not just something people talk about, I feel it every day. It’s really good to hear it because it helps our fans understand the leadership, knowing it’s going to take a while.”

“But at the same time I don’t like it because it gives the feeling that we have time to work things out. I don’t want that feeling in our club.”

“The pressure I put on the team or on myself is so much greater [than that from outside]. In football, especially at big clubs, you have to prove yourself every weekend.”
